Summary: Performs skilled work in the repair, construction, and maintenance of various refrigeration and air conditioning systems, including associated air handling, control devices and equipment, heating, ventilation, chilled water distribution systems, chillers and energy management control systems. Work is performed on rotating shifts and/or set day/evening/night work schedules as required. Responsibilities: 1. Analyze building heating and cooling systems and recommend modifications to achieve better operation and energy efficiency. 2. Completes required documentation for records and reports in a timely and complete fashion. 3. Conduct repairs and operations of all systems on an emergency basis when working the rotating shifts 4. Install, repair and maintain various HVAC, chilled water and/or refrigeration systems. Install, repair and maintain pneumatic control systems and associated components and equipment installed and used in any HVAC, chilled water, refrigeration and/or medical air systems. 5. Perform maintenance and operational tests on HVAC, chilled water, refrigeration and/or hot water system devices, using equipment such as refrigerant recovery systems and refrigerant pressure gauges. If assigned, perform all required tests and maintain the HVAC systems to meet Infection Control requirements. May also respond to patient and staff complaints regarding heating and cooling problems. 6. Perform system troubleshooting and repair of chilled water, HVAC and/or refrigeration control circuits and equipment properly using a variety of electronics and electrical test equipment, system and device drawings, air monitor output results and/or chilled water reports. Perform preventative maintenance and repair of refrigeration, chilled water, air conditioning and/or air handling equipment. Perform computerized energy system monitoring. May record, analyze and use operational data of chillers in accordance with preset parameters. 7. Provide first response fire brigade and disaster relief and support as required or requested. 8.
